Harmless threat puts Point Loma High on lockdown

SAN DIEGO – Point Loma High was placed on lockdown for more than two hours Wednesday morning due to an unspecified threat that was emailed in. 
 
The threat was received at about 8:15 a.m., the San Diego Unified School District confirmed. Officials do not believe the threat is credible, but took the necessary precautions. Students were sheltered in place.  
 
San Diego Unified police and San Diego police conducted a sweep of the school, but found nothing. The lockdown was lifted at 10:28 a.m. 
 
The nature of the threat was not released.
